* `registrations_open`: Enable registrations for anyone, invitations can be enabled when false.
* `invites_enabled`: Enable user invitations for admins (depends on `registrations_open: false`).
* `account_activation_required`: Require users to confirm their emails before signing in.
+* `account_approval_required`: Require users to be manually approved by an admin before signing in.
* `federating`: Enable federation with other instances.
* `federation_incoming_replies_max_depth`: Max. depth of reply-to activities fetching on incoming federation, to prevent out-of-memory situations while fetching very long threads. If set to `nil`, threads of any depth will be fetched. Lower this value if you experience out-of-memory crashes.
* `federation_reachability_timeout_days`: Timeout (in days) of each external federation target being unreachable prior to pausing federating to it.

## Captcha
### Pleroma.Captcha
#### Pleroma.Captcha.Kocaptcha
Kocaptcha is a very simple captcha service with a single API endpoint,
-the source code is here: https://github.com/koto-bank/kocaptcha. The default endpoint
+the source code is here: [kocaptcha](https://github.com/koto-bank/kocaptcha). The default endpoint
`https://captcha.kotobank.ch` is hosted by the developer.
* `endpoint`: the Kocaptcha endpoint to use.
## Uploads
### Pleroma.Upload
+
* `uploader`: Which one of the [uploaders](#uploaders) to use.
* `filters`: List of [upload filters](#upload-filters) to use.
* `link_name`: When enabled Pleroma will add a `name` parameter to the url of the upload, for example `https://instance.tld/media/corndog.png?name=corndog.png`. This is needed to provide the correct filename in Content-Disposition headers when using filters like `Pleroma.Upload.Filter.Dedupe`
`strip_exif` has been replaced by `Pleroma.Upload.Filter.Mogrify`.

#### Pleroma.Upload.Filter.AnonymizeFilename
* `text`: Text to replace filenames in links. If empty, `{random}.extension` will be used. You can get the original filename extension by using `{extension}`, for example `custom-file-name.{extension}`.

+#### Pleroma.Upload.Filter.Exiftool
+
+This filter only strips the GPS and location metadata with Exiftool leaving color profiles and attributes intact.
+
+No specific configuration.
